Scope and Contents
Contents
Long‐term changes in lower stratospheric wave forcing and the distribution of mean age of air were examined using multidecadal simulations carried out with a chemistry‐climate model in which changes in ozone concentration and the climate of the middle atmosphere were projected through the twenty‐first century.
